A button accordion is a type of accordion on which the melody-side keyboard consists of a series of buttons rather than piano-style keys.

With 7 treble and 2 bass buttons, the key of C Mini Button Accordion is ideal for playing many simple folk, traditional holiday, and nursery rhyme tunes.
With the simple system English reed design, it produces the same note on the pull and the press.
